Airfarewatchdog debuts Hotelwatchdog

New service saves travelers hours searching travel sites and offers the best hotel choices based on price, location & reviews.

BOSTON – Airfarewatchdog announced the launch of Hotelwatchdog – a free new service that analyzes and compares hotels based on price, location and traveler reviews. Hotelwatchdog sifts through millions of data points and delivers the most relevant hotel results based on a destination selected by the traveler.

How does it work?
Hotelwatchdog makes the hunt for hotels much easier by doing the work and analyzing the three most valuable things travelers look for when booking a hotel: price, location, and ratings.
 
By combining all of these details into one list, travelers can choose from the best-of-the-best instead of hunting through thousands of hotels. Hotelwatchdog also shows them prices for these hotels on several popular booking sites, so they can get real-time rates and information right away—saving them both time and money.
 
Seasoned travel expert George Hobica says, “Whenever I look for a hotel stay, the first thing I do is filter out low ratings on TripAdvisor. And then I filter out hotels in inconvenient locations. And then I filter for price. Just as Airfarewatchdog.com only lists airfares with a high value quotient, Hotelwatchdog does the same thing for hotels. It just makes the whole process faster and simpler.
